
img:is([sizes=auto i],[sizes^="auto," i]){contain-intrinsic-size:3000px 1500px}
/*# sourceURL=wp-img-auto-sizes-contain-inline-css */


	img.wp-smiley, img.emoji {
		display: inline !important;
		border: none !important;
		box-shadow: none !important;
		height: 1em !important;
		width: 1em !important;
		margin: 0 0.07em !important;
		vertical-align: -0.1em !important;
		background: none !important;
		padding: 0 !important;
	}
/*# sourceURL=wp-emoji-styles-inline-css */
.wp-block-accordion{box-sizing:border-box}.wp-block-accordion-item.is-open>.wp-block-accordion-heading .wp-block-accordion-heading__toggle-icon{transform:rotate(45deg)}@media (prefers-reduced-motion:no-preference){.wp-block-accordion-item{transition:grid-template-rows .3s ease-out}.wp-block-accordion-item>.wp-block-accordion-heading .wp-block-accordion-heading__toggle-icon{transition:transform .2s ease-in-out}}.wp-block-accordion-heading__toggle{align-items:center;background:none;border:none;color:inherit;cursor:pointer;display:flex;font-family:inherit;font-size:inherit;font-style:inherit;font-weight:inherit;letter-spacing:inherit;line-height:inherit;overflow:hidden;padding:var(--wp--preset--spacing--20,1em) 0;text-align:inherit;text-decoration:inherit;text-transform:inherit;width:100%;word-spacing:inherit}.wp-block-accordion-heading__toggle:not(:focus-visible){outline:none}.wp-block-accordion-heading__toggle:hover .wp-block-accordion-heading__toggle-title{text-decoration:underline}.wp-block-accordion-heading__toggle-title{flex:1}.wp-block-accordion-heading__toggle-icon{align-items:center;display:flex;height:1.2em;justify-content:center;width:1.2em}.wp-block-accordion-panel[aria-hidden=true],.wp-block-accordion-panel[inert]{display:none;margin-block-start:0}.wp-block-archives{box-sizing:border-box}.wp-block-archives-dropdown label{display:block}.wp-block-avatar{line-height:0}.wp-block-avatar,.wp-block-avatar img{box-sizing:border-box}.wp-block-avatar.aligncenter{text-align:center}.wp-block-audio{box-sizing:border-box}.wp-block-audio :where(figcaption){margin-bottom:1em;margin-top:.5em}.wp-block-audio audio{min-width:300px;width:100%}.wp-block-breadcrumbs{box-sizing:border-box}.wp-block-breadcrumbs ol{flex-wrap:wrap;list-style:none}.wp-block-breadcrumbs li,.wp-block-breadcrumbs ol{align-items:center;display:flex;margin:0;padding:0}.wp-block-breadcrumbs li:not(:last-child):after{content:var(--separator,"/");margin:0 .5em;opacity:.7}.wp-block-breadcrumbs span{color:inherit}.wp-block-button__link{align-content:center;box-sizing:border-box;cursor:pointer;display:inline-block;height:100%;text-align:center;word-break:break-word}.wp-block-button__link.aligncenter{text-align:center}.wp-block-button__link.alignright{text-align:right}:where(.wp-block-button__link){border-radius:9999px;box-shadow:none;padding:calc(.667em + 2px) calc(1.333em + 2px);text-decoration:none}.wp-block-button[style*=text-decoration] .wp-block-button__link{text-decoration:inherit}.wp-block-buttons>.wp-block-button.has-custom-width{max-width:none}.wp-block-buttons>.wp-block-button.has-custom-width .wp-block-button__link{width:100%}.wp-block-buttons>.wp-block-button.has-custom-font-size .wp-block-button__link{font-size:inherit}.wp-block-buttons>.wp-block-button.wp-block-button__width-25{width:calc(25% - var(--wp--style--block-gap, .5em)*.75)}.wp-block-buttons>.wp-block-button.wp-block-button__width-50{width:calc(50% - var(--wp--style--block-gap, .5em)*.5)}.wp-block-buttons>.wp-block-button.wp-block-button__width-75{width:calc(75% - var(--wp--style--block-gap, .5em)*.25)}.wp-block-buttons>.wp-block-button.wp-block-button__width-100{flex-basis:100%;width:100%}.wp-block-buttons.is-vertical>.wp-block-button.wp-block-button__width-25{width:25%}.wp-block-buttons.is-vertical>.wp-block-button.wp-block-button__width-50{width:50%}.wp-block-buttons.is-vertical>.wp-block-button.wp-block-button__width-75{width:75%}.wp-block-button.is-style-squared,.wp-block-button__link.wp-block-button.is-style-squared{border-radius:0}.wp-block-button.no-border-radius,.wp-block-button__link.no-border-radius{border-radius:0!.margin-left-20px{
    margin-left: 20px;
}
.full-width{
   display: block;
}
.hidden {
    display: none;
}
.form-contact-top {
    background-image: url("/wp-content/themes/haruco/assets/images/bg-contact.jpg");
    background-size: cover;
    background-repeat: no-repeat;
}
.form-contact-top .form-contact-support .custom-field-group:nth-child(even) {
    margin-left: 0px;
}
.header-middle .search-product .dropdown-search select {
	border: none;
	outline: none;
	background-color: transparent;
}
.header-middle .search-product .dropdown-search select:focus {
	border: none;
    background-color: transparent;
    color: #6F6F6F;
    padding: 5px 73px 5px 23px;
    position: relative;
}
.header-bottom .main-menu .menu-category-product .dropdown-menu .dropdown-item::before {
    background-image: url("/wp-content/themes/haruco/assets/images/icon/ic_right-orange.svg");
}
.dropdown-search .btn-dropdown-search::after {
    background-image: url("/wp-content/themes/haruco/assets/images/icon/ic_down.svg");
}
.btn-dropdown-search {
     border: none;
    outline: none;
    box-shadow: none;
    appearance: none; /* Cho trình duyệt hiện đại */
    -webkit-appearance: none; /* Safari/Chrome */
    -moz-appearance: none; /* Firefox */
    background-color: transparent; /* Tùy chọn */
}
.btn-dropdown-search:hover{
    border: none;
}
.btn-dropdown-search:focus{
    border: none;
}
.btn-dropdown-search:active{
    border: none;
}
.float-contact {
    bottom: 30%;
    right: 8px;
}
.content-introduce {
	padding-top: 32px;
}
.content-introduce img {
	margin: 0 auto;
}
.news-body-detail h2{
    font-size: 1.5rem;
}

.news-body-detail h3{
    font-size: 1.4rem;
}

.news-body-detail h4{
    font-size: 1.3rem;
}

.product-detail-body{

}
.product-detail-body h2, .box-huongdansudung h2{
    font-size: 1.5rem;
}

.product-detail-body h3, .box-huongdansudung h3{
    font-size: 1.4rem;
}

.product-detail-body h4, .box-huongdansudung h4{
    font-size: 1.3rem;
}
.post-detail.news-body-detail a{
	color: #15c;
}
.post-detail.news-body-detail a strong{
    color: #15c;
}
.post-detail.news-body-detail strong a{
    color: #15c;
}
.post-detail.news-body-detail a b{
    color: #15c;
}
.post-detail.news-body-detail b a{
    color: #15c;
}
.product-detail-body a{
	color: #15c;	
}
.product-detail-body a strong{
    color: #15c;
}
.product-detail-body strong a{
    color: #15c;
}
.product-detail-bodya b{
    color: #15c;
}
.product-detail-body b a{
    color: darkgreen;
}
.product-detail-body p{
	font-size: 18px;
}
.product-detail-body iframe{
    /*
    aspect-ratio: 9 / 16;
    width: 100%;
    max-width: 400px;
    height: auto;
    display: block;
    margin: 0 auto; */
}
.post-detail.news-body-detail iframe{
 
}
.block-shortcode-product .info h4 a {
	color: #4E514F !important;
}
.block-shortcode-product .info a {
	color: #f54343 !important;
}
.box-checkhangchinhhang iframe {

}
.box-news-related .item-news-vertical .img img {
	height: 108px;
    width: 133px;
    border-radius: 20px;
}
.block-shortcode-of-product-thamkhao p{
	text-align: center;
    font-size: 20px;
    color: red;
    border-bottom: 1px solid #ededed;
}
/************** Table content /**************/
body #ez-toc-container {
    border-radius: 10px !important;
    border: 1px solid #dbdbdb !important;
    background: #fff !important;
    padding: 0;
    width: 100%;
}
body #ez-toc-container li {
    border-bottom: 1px solid #dbdbdb;
}
body #ez-toc-container li a {
    font-size: 18px !important;
    line-height: 38px;
    padding: 8px 8px;
    font-weight: bold !important;
}
body #ez-toc-container li a:hover {
    text-decoration: none !important;
}
body #ez-toc-container li a::before {
    width: 29px;
    height: 29px;
    display: flex;
    flex-shrink: 0;
    background-color: #FF6D3E;
    border-radius: 100%;
    color: #fff;
    justify-content: center;
    align-items: center;
    margin-right: 10px;
    margin-top: 3px;
    content: counters(item, '', decimal) '';
}
body #ez-toc-container .ez-toc-title-container{
    padding: 10px 10px 0 10px;
    display: none;
}
.